New Orleans - Louisiana State University

Bronya Keats, Ph.D.
(RG)  Genetic studies of the GAA repeat in Friedreich's ataxia (FA)
$  60,000.00	7/1/99 - 6/30/00	Year 3
Summary: Molecular genetic methods will be used to characterize the triplet repeat expansion that is associated with FA. This knowledge will aid in understanding the disease and lead to possible treatments.
Jay Kolls, M.D.
(PPG)  Immunomodulation and gene therapy for muscular dystrophy
$  58,410.00	1/1/00 - 12/31/00	Year 3
Summary: Gene therapy with a common cold virus (adenovirus) has been proposed as a novel form of treatment. However, to date these viruses have been hampered by their ability to elicit an immune response. This proposal will study a novel virus which will not elicit this immune response to make gene therapy more feasible.
